13 all out. Dismissed for 13. However you say it, there’s no escaping the humiliation of Bermuda women’s magnificent display today when they were bowled out for 13.
There aren’t too many occasions at Cricinfo where we are reduced to schoolgirl-like giggling, but today was one. Just look at the minutiae of their performance and try to stifle a patronising snort: they lumbered to a relatively solid 7 for 2 from 10 overs; Linda Mienzer, their 42-year-old captain, top-scored with 1 from 48 balls; there were 10 extras in their 13; in the 16th over they took drinks and the two batsmen returned to the wrong ends. Calamity upon farce upon marvellous idiocy after idiocy, the list goes on.
South Africa romped home by 10 wickets, though romped is entirely inaccurate; Bermuda’s opening bowler, Terry-Lynn Paynter, couldn’t find the cut strip and winged down four wides and a no-ball. In effect, Bermuda were beaten in four balls.
Their men are embarrassing themselves with each match, but this really does take the Michael and dropkick him over the fence of ridicule. Take a bow, Bermuda.

Inzamam-ul-Haq is a man-mountain. A huge, hulking figure who rarely bothers breaking into a sweat yet is one of the very finest batsman Pakistan has produced. Despite all that, he is still seven parts great to three parts comical – and his dismissal yesterday rather summed him up.
He had played beautifully, cutting powerfully past point to get off the mark and launching a counterattack on England…before he lost his balance. Monty Panesar, bowling around the wicket, tossed one up on his leg stump which turned away and Inzy, attempting a sweep missed it…and lost his balance.
Tumbling over his stumps – he flicked off the bails with his arm – he actually did really well not to crush the stumps completely!
